* { box-sizing: border-box; margin:0; padding:0; outline:none;} 
nav ul {list-style:none; }      
a { text-decoration:none; }
input, select { vertical-align:middle; }
img {display: block;  height:auto; }
body {font-family:'Open Sans', sans-serif; font-size: 18px; font-weight:400; color:#166b65; width:100%;}
body, main {width:100%; overflow-x:hidden; background: #f5fbfd;}

header{ font-size: 20px; font-weight:400; padding:105px 10% 20px;}
header h1{font-size: 34px; font-family:'Capita-Bold', serif; font-weight:700; color:#206c6a;}
main{padding:20px 10%;}

@media screen AND (max-width:800px){
	header{padding:80px 10% 20px;}
	header h1{font-size: 30px; }
	header, main{padding-left:5%; padding-right:5%;}
}
p{margin:20px 0; line-height: 31px;}
strong{font-weight:700;}
a{font-weight:700;color:#166b65;}
a:hover{color:#ed6c28;}
#flieger img:hover{filter:brightness(90%);}

.resc{font-family:'Capita-Regular', serif; color:#54a8a3;}
.re{font-family:'Capita-Medium', serif; color:#ed6c28;font-size: 34px;}

#flieger{position:absolute; left:550px; bottom: -145px;}
@media screen AND (max-width:1080px){
	#flieger{ left:52%; }
	
}
